Output efdd66baab6404fec352e199b9a209012dc61ba1b2009148030443de7adc3d87:1

value
804750
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1997d7fbc97bf6b5c8718b1d356310d75b138375 OP_EQUAL
address
342Lid8a5VAyEj25HNvzqcGcHrztSr7GKf
transaction
efdd66baab6404fec352e199b9a209012dc61ba1b2009148030443de7adc3d87
spent
true